The Rules at a Glance
Prefer to read on screen? Here's the same core of the cheat sheet in full. For the complete walkthrough, see our how to play Rummy guide.
| Topic | The rule |
|---|---|
| Objective | Be the first to get rid of all your cards by melding and discarding. |
| Deal | 2 players: 10 cards each. 3–4 players: 7 cards each. Rest = stock; flip one to start the discard pile. |
| Set | Three or four cards of the same rank. |
| Run | Three or more consecutive cards of the same suit. |
| A turn | Draw → meld → lay off → discard. |
| Card values | J/Q/K = 10, Ace = 1, number cards = face value. |
| Going Rummy | Empty your whole hand in one turn (no prior melds) to double your score. |
